It has emerged that one of the victims of the United Nations, UN House bombing lost both eyes to the blast. Doctors at the National Hospital, Abuja, disclosed that the man ‘s eyes affected by the blast and they had to operate on him to, at least, save his life.
It was also learnt that 80 per cent of those injured had broken bones as a result of the strong impact of the bomb.
